Getting Started with a DIY Kit

1. Choose the Right Kit

When selecting a DIY soap-making kit, consider the following:

  • Ingredients included: Look for kits that contain natural, sustainable ingredients.
  • Instruction quality: Ensure the kit provides clear and easy-to-follow directions.
  • Additional tools: Some kits may include molds, essential oils, or other extras.

2. Set Up Your Workspace

Before you begin, make sure you have a clean and organized workspace with the following essentials:

  • Heat-resistant containers for melting ingredients.
  • Measuring spoons and cups for accurate ingredient portions.
  • A thermometer to monitor the temperature of your soap mixture.

3. Follow the Instructions

Most DIY soap-making kits come with step-by-step instructions, but here are some general tips to keep in mind:

  • Pay attention to temperature requirements for melting and mixing ingredients.
  • Handle lye (if included) with care and always wear protective gear.
  • Experiment with scents, colors, and additives to customize your soap.

Tips for Making Eco-Friendly Soap

1. Use Sustainable Ingredients

  • Opt for organic oils and butters sourced from reputable suppliers.
  • Avoid palm oil to help protect rainforests and endangered species.
  • Choose biodegradable packaging for your finished soap products.

2. Minimize Waste

  • Reuse or recycle packaging materials from your DIY kit.
  • Compost leftover soap scraps or use them for household cleaning.
  • Share your soap creations with friends and family to reduce excess inventory.
